Output 6eddfad3f8038bd6285751f35b9407c2875024446871cb49e7d358f4d72af433:0

value
2654
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6ca23541177bd26e8bf051746c8d4180f833729 OP_EQUAL
address
3MGigPaKWsezE1vRw8QSyCW4DEaPNwFmDC
transaction
6eddfad3f8038bd6285751f35b9407c2875024446871cb49e7d358f4d72af433